How do you keep your head on a roller coaster?

To avoid whiplash injuries, make sure your head is firmly planted against the back of the seat, and keep it there throughout the ride. Stay hydrated — especially in the heat — and take breaks between coaster rides to avoid dizziness, lightheadedness, or fainting.

The short answer is positive G-forces. Because of a roller coaster's varying drops, this can cause the body to experience a higher than normal G-Force. When this happens, a rush of blood can move away from your brain and down toward your feet, which causes a person to briefly pass out…or grey out.

A roller coaster ride comes to an end. Magnets on the train induce eddy currents in the braking fins, giving a smooth rise in braking force as the remaining kinetic energy is absorbed by the brakes and converted to thermal energy.

Fear of roller coasters, also known as veloxrotaphobia, is the extreme fear of roller coasters. It can also be informally referred to as coasterphobia. Such a fear is thought to originate from one or more of three factors: childhood trauma, fear of heights, and parental fears that “rub off” on their children.

The larger the mass, the larger the momentum, and the more force you need to change it. Mass does not make a roller coaster go faster but it does make it harder to slow down. This is why amusement parks test roller coasters with dummies filled with water.
